- Rafie Ollah Shouhed filed a civil claim seeking $50 million after a Sept. 9 ICE operation at his Van Nuys car wash, moving the case into the pre-suit process.
- Surveillance video and witness accounts describe agents shoving him inside the business and taking him down outside as he tried to address the raid.
- He was hospitalized after release with multiple broken ribs, a dislocated elbow, contusions and symptoms consistent with head trauma, according to his attorney.
- Shouhed alleges he was held nearly 12 hours at the Metropolitan Detention Center in Los Angeles without medical care and was released without charges.
- The claim cites assault and battery, California’s Bane Act, deliberate indifference to medical needs and emotional distress, and alleges agency policies permit excessive force, while DHS publicly rejects the allegations.
